First, let’s create a sample dataframe that we’ll be using to demonstrate … Webpandas.DataFrame.iloc# property DataFrame. iloc [source] #. Purely integer-location based indexing for selection by position..iloc[] is primarily integer position based (from 0 to length-1 of the axis), but may also be used with a boolean array.
